Association Between Whole Blood Selenium Levels and Triglyceride-to-High-Density Lipoprotein Cholesterol Ratio Among the General Population.

Abstract

Our study aimed to examine whether whole blood selenium (WBSe) levels are related to the triglyceride-to-high-density lipoprotein cholesterol (TG/HDL-C) ratio among the general population. A total of 13,470 adults were included and analyzed from the National Health and Nutrition Examination Survey (NHANES) 2011-2018. In multivariable analyses, LnWBSe levels were significantly related to Ln(TG/HDL-C) ratio in fully adjusted model (β = 0.35; 95% confidence interval (CI): 0.22, 0.48; P < 0.001). Furthermore, the highest quartile of LnWBSe levels was positively correlated with Ln(TG/HDL-C) ratio compared with the lowest quartile (β = 0.15; 95% CI: 0.10, 0.20; P for trend < 0.001). In the dose-response analyses, the correlation was non-linear. While LnWBSe levels < 1.10, LnWBSe levels were positively related to Ln(TG/HDL-C) ratio (β = 0.41; 95% CI: 0.31, 0.50; P < 0.001), whereas LnWBSe levels ≥ 1.10, the relationship was not significantly (β =  - 0.20; 95% CI: - 0.54, 0.13; P = 0.228). The interaction test was significant for age, sex, total cholesterol (TC), and diastolic blood pressure (DBP) (all P for interaction < 0.05). Overall, WBSe levels were positively related to TG/HDL-C ratio, with a non-linear trend. Further research is required to determine these underlying mechanisms.

摘要

我们的研究旨在探讨全血硒(WBSe)水平与普通人群中甘油三酯与高密度脂蛋白胆固醇(TG/HDL-C)比值之间的关系。本研究共纳入了 13470 名成年人,并对其进行了分析,数据来源于 2011-2018 年国家健康和营养调查(NHANES)。在多变量分析中,在完全调整模型中,LnWBSe 水平与 Ln(TG/HDL-C)比值呈显著正相关(β=0.35;95%置信区间:0.22,0.48;P<0.001)。此外,与最低四分位组相比,LnWBSe 水平最高四分位组与 Ln(TG/HDL-C)比值呈正相关(β=0.15;95%置信区间:0.10,0.20;P 趋势<0.001)。在剂量-反应分析中,相关性是非线性的。当 LnWBSe 水平<1.10 时,LnWBSe 水平与 Ln(TG/HDL-C)比值呈正相关(β=0.41;95%置信区间:0.31,0.50;P<0.001),而当 LnWBSe 水平≥1.10 时,这种关系不显著(β= -0.20;95%置信区间:-0.54,0.13;P=0.228)。年龄、性别、总胆固醇(TC)和舒张压(DBP)的交互检验均有统计学意义(所有 P 交互<0.05)。总的来说,WBSe 水平与 TG/HDL-C 比值呈正相关,且呈非线性趋势。需要进一步研究以确定这些潜在机制。
